Crooked Teeth



If you have uneven teeth, you can correct them with orthodontic therapies. Crooked teeth can cause numerous concerns, including difficulty in cleaning them appropriately, enhanced danger of dental caries and gum tissue illness, and even issues with speech or chewing.

Orthodontic therapies, such as braces or clear aligners, can aid correct the positioning of your teeth. Dental braces are made from steel brackets and wires that use gentle stress to move your teeth right into their correct placement. Clear aligners, on the other hand, are personalized plastic trays that progressively change your teeth.

Both options work in correcting misaligned teeth, yet the choice depends on your certain demands and choices. Consulting with an orthodontist will certainly assist figure out the best treatment prepare for you.

Spaces Between Teeth



To deal with the issue of congestion, another typical orthodontic trouble develops: gaps between your teeth. Gaps between teeth, additionally referred to as diastemas, can occur for different factors.

One typical reason is a disparity in the dimension of the teeth and the jawbone. This can lead to gaps in between the teeth, specifically in the front teeth. An additional cause can be missing or undersized teeth, which can create areas in your smile. Furthermore, behaviors such as thumb sucking or tongue thrusting can likewise add to the development of gaps.

To fix this concern, orthodontic treatments such as braces or clear aligners can be used to gradually close the voids and align your teeth appropriately. In many cases, oral bonding or veneers might be advised to complete the spaces and enhance the look of your smile.

Bite Issues



Correcting bite concerns is crucial for correct placement and function of your teeth. If you're experiencing bite concerns, it's important to seek orthodontic therapy to deal with the problem.

Here are 3 usual bite concerns and just how they can be repaired:

1. Overbite: An overbite occurs when your upper front teeth overlap dramatically with your reduced front teeth. This can result in issues with attacking and chewing. Orthodontic treatment, such as dental braces or Invisalign, can assist remedy an overbite by progressively relocating the teeth right into their correct placement.
